I found this question interesting to answer and decided to make a video. I have been gathering the material for my video since January 2020. The pandemic situation closed the state and visitors flow to Hawaii at the end of March 2020.
According to 2nd Quarter 2020 Economic Report 78,000 jobs statewide were lost in tourism-intensive industries (hospitality, trade, and transportation). Considering the fact that tourism has been the largest industry in Hawaii since statehood in 1959 I think it’s a big number.
The vast majority of the Big Island’s visitors stay in the Kailua-Kona area that started to remind of a ghost town during a pandemic.
